On 2024-05-26 12:30, Brooks Harris via tz wrote:
What is the best procedure to obtain the latest windowsZones.xml?
https://github.com/unicode-org/cldr/blob/main/common/supplemental/windowsZon...
Is there a record of earlier versions? https://github.com/unicode-org/cldr/commits/main/common/supplemental/windows...
These are reachable from the earlier URL I emailed.
If you have any problems with the file, please contact CLDR project. You can send a not to the mailing list or create a new issue in CLDR JIRA. For this specific one, I eventually patches time to time. I requested Microsoft folks to update the mapping time to time, but it did not happen so far. And.. I know the mapping data element still shows typeVersion=”2021a”, the actual data was reviewed and updated for each IANA TZ release by me so far. I’ll fix the typeVersion value in the current main branch to 2024a. -Yoshito
